-
Artificial-Intelligence-Based Design for Circuit Parameters of Power Converters
Authors:
X. Li,
X. Zhang,
F. Lin,
F. Blaabjerg
Abstract:
Parameter design is significant in ensuring a satisfactory holistic performance of power converters. Generally, circuit parameter design for power converters consists of two processes: analysis and deduction process and optimization process. The existing approaches for parameter design consist of two types: traditional approach and computer-aided optimization (CAO) approach. In the traditional app…
▽ More
Parameter design is significant in ensuring a satisfactory holistic performance of power converters. Generally, circuit parameter design for power converters consists of two processes: analysis and deduction process and optimization process. The existing approaches for parameter design consist of two types: traditional approach and computer-aided optimization (CAO) approach. In the traditional approaches, heavy human-dependence is required. Even though the emerging CAO approaches automate the optimization process, they still require manual analysis and deduction process. To mitigate human-dependence for the sake of high accuracy and easy implementation, an artificial-intelligence-based design (AI-D) approach is proposed in this article for the parameter design of power converters. In the proposed AI-D approach, to achieve automation in the analysis and deduction process, simulation tools and batch-normalization neural network (BN-NN) are adopted to build data-driven models for the optimization objectives and design constraints. Besides, to achieve automation in the optimization process, genetic algorithm is used to search for optimal design results. The proposed AI-D approach is validated in the circuit parameter design of the synchronous buck converter in the 48 to 12 V accessory-load power supply system in electric vehicle. The design case of an efficiency-optimal synchronous buck converter with constraints in volume, voltage ripple, and current ripple is provided. In the end of this article, feasibility and accuracy of the proposed AI-D approach have been validated by hardware experiments.
△ Less
Submitted 30 July, 2023;
originally announced August 2023.
-
OblivIO: Securing reactive programs by oblivious execution with bounded traffic overheads
Authors:
Jeppe Fredsgaard Blaabjerg,
Aslan Askarrov
Abstract:
Traffic analysis attacks remain a significant problem for online security. Communication between nodes can be observed by network level attackers as it inherently takes place in the open. Despite online services increasingly using encrypted traffic, the shape of the traffic is not hidden. To prevent traffic analysis, the shape of a system's traffic must be independent of secrets. We investigate ad…
▽ More
Traffic analysis attacks remain a significant problem for online security. Communication between nodes can be observed by network level attackers as it inherently takes place in the open. Despite online services increasingly using encrypted traffic, the shape of the traffic is not hidden. To prevent traffic analysis, the shape of a system's traffic must be independent of secrets. We investigate adapting the data-oblivious approach the reactive setting and present OblivIO, a secure language for writing reactive programs driven by network events. Our approach pads with dummy messages to hide which program sends are genuinely executed. We use an information-flow type system to provably enforce timing-sensitive noninterference. The type system is extended with potentials to bound the overhead in traffic introduced by our approach. We address challenges that arise from joining data-oblivious and reactive programming and demonstrate the feasibility of our resulting language by develo** an interpreter that implements security critical operations as constant-time algorithms.
△ Less
Submitted 19 January, 2023;
originally announced January 2023.
-
Home Energy Management Systems: Operation and Resilience of Heuristics against Cyberattacks
Authors:
Hafiz Majid Hussain,
Arun Narayanan,
Subham Sahoo,
Yongheng Yang,
Pedro H. J. Nardelli,
Frede Blaabjerg
Abstract:
Internet of Things (IoT) and advanced communication technologies have demonstrated great potential to manage residential energy resources by enabling demand-side management (DSM). Home energy management systems (HEMSs) can automatically control electricity production and usage inside homes using DSM techniques. These HEMSs will wirelessly collect information from hardware installed in the power sy…
▽ More
Internet of Things (IoT) and advanced communication technologies have demonstrated great potential to manage residential energy resources by enabling demand-side management (DSM). Home energy management systems (HEMSs) can automatically control electricity production and usage inside homes using DSM techniques. These HEMSs will wirelessly collect information from hardware installed in the power system and in homes with the objective to intelligently and efficiently optimize electricity usage and minimize costs. However, HEMSs can be vulnerable to cyberattacks that target the electricity pricing model. The cyberattacker manipulates the pricing information collected by a customer's HEMS to misguide its algorithms toward non-optimal solutions. The customer's electricity bill increases, and additional peaks are created without being detected by the system operator. This article introduces demand-response (DR)-based DSM in HEMSs and discusses DR optimization using heuristic algorithms. Moreover, it discusses the possibilities and impacts of cyberattacks, their effectiveness, and the degree of resilience of heuristic algorithms against cyberattacks. This article also opens research questions and shows prospective directions.
△ Less
Submitted 21 September, 2021;
originally announced September 2021.
-
Towards Language-Based Mitigation of Traffic Analysis Attacks
Authors:
Jeppe Fredsgaard Blaabjerg,
Aslan Askarov
Abstract:
Traffic analysis attacks pose a major risk for online security. Distinctive patterns in communication act as fingerprints, enabling adversaries to de-anonymise communicating parties or to infer sensitive information. Despite the attacks being known for decades, practical solution are scarce. Network layer countermeasures have relied on black box padding schemes that require significant overheads i…
▽ More
Traffic analysis attacks pose a major risk for online security. Distinctive patterns in communication act as fingerprints, enabling adversaries to de-anonymise communicating parties or to infer sensitive information. Despite the attacks being known for decades, practical solution are scarce. Network layer countermeasures have relied on black box padding schemes that require significant overheads in latency and bandwidth to mitigate the attacks, without fundamentally preventing them, and the problem has received little attention in the language-based information flow literature. Language-based methods provide a strong foundation for fundamentally addressing security issues, but previous work has overwhelmingly assumed that interactive programs communicate over secure channels, where messages are undetectable by unprivileged adversaries. This assumption is too strong for online communication where packets can be trivially observed by eavesdrop**. In this paper we introduce SELENE, a small language for principled, provably secure communication over channels where packets are publicly observable, and we demonstrate how our program level defence can reduce the latency and bandwidth overheads induced compared with program-agnostic defence mechanisms. We believe that our results constitute a step towards practical, secure online communication.
△ Less
Submitted 24 June, 2021;
originally announced June 2021.
-
Model-Free Voltage Regulation of Unbalanced Distribution Network Based on Surrogate Model and Deep Reinforcement Learning
Authors:
Di Cao,
Junbo Zhao,
Weihao Hu,
Fei Ding,
Qi Huang,
Zhe Chen,
Frede Blaabjerg
Abstract:
Accurate knowledge of the distribution system topology and parameters is required to achieve good voltage controls, but this is difficult to obtain in practice. This paper develops a model-free approach based on the surrogate model and deep reinforcement learning (DRL). We have also extended it to deal with unbalanced three-phase scenarios. The key idea is to learn a surrogate model to capture the…
▽ More
Accurate knowledge of the distribution system topology and parameters is required to achieve good voltage controls, but this is difficult to obtain in practice. This paper develops a model-free approach based on the surrogate model and deep reinforcement learning (DRL). We have also extended it to deal with unbalanced three-phase scenarios. The key idea is to learn a surrogate model to capture the relationship between the power injections and voltage fluctuation of each node from historical data instead of using the original inaccurate model affected by errors and uncertainties. This allows us to integrate the DRL with the learned surrogate model. In particular, DRL is applied to learn the optimal control strategy from the experiences obtained by continuous interactions with the surrogate model. The integrated framework contains training three networks, i.e., surrogate model, actor, and critic networks, which fully leverage the strong nonlinear fitting ability of deep learning and DRL for online decision making. Several single-phase approaches have also been extended to deal with three-phase unbalance scenarios and the simulation results on the IEEE 123-bus system show that our proposed method can achieve similar performance as those that use accurate physical models.
△ Less
Submitted 24 June, 2020;
originally announced June 2020.
-
Multiuser Communication through Power Talk in DC MicroGrids
Authors:
Marko Angjelichinoski,
Cedomir Stefanovic,
Petar Popovski,
Hongpeng Liu,
Poh Chiang Loh,
Frede Blaabjerg
Abstract:
Power talk is a novel concept for communication among control units in MicroGrids (MGs), carried out without a dedicated modem, but by using power electronics that interface the common bus. The information is transmitted by modulating the parameters of the primary control, incurring subtle power deviations that can be detected by other units. In this paper, we develop power talk communication stra…
▽ More
Power talk is a novel concept for communication among control units in MicroGrids (MGs), carried out without a dedicated modem, but by using power electronics that interface the common bus. The information is transmitted by modulating the parameters of the primary control, incurring subtle power deviations that can be detected by other units. In this paper, we develop power talk communication strategies for DC MG systems with arbitrary number of control units that carry out all-to-all communication. We investigate two multiple access strategies: 1) TDMA, where only one unit transmits at a time, and 2) full duplex, where all units transmit and receive simultaneously. We introduce the notions of signaling space, where the power talk symbol constellations are constructed, and detection space, where the demodulation of the symbols is performed. The proposed communication technique is challenged by the random changes of the bus parameters due to load variations in the system. To this end, we employ a solution based on training sequences, which re-establishes the signaling and detection spaces and thus enables reliable information exchange. The presented results show that power talk is an effective solution for reliable communication among units in DC MG systems.
△ Less
Submitted 21 July, 2015;
originally announced July 2015.
-
Power Talk in DC Micro Grids: Constellation Design and Error Probability Performance
Authors:
Marko Angjelichinoski,
Cedomir Stefanovic,
Petar Popovski,
Frede Blaabjerg
Abstract:
Power talk is a novel concept for communication among units in a Micro Grid (MG), where information is sent by using power electronics as modems and the common bus of the MG as a communication medium. The technique is implemented by modifying the droop control parameters from the primary control level. In this paper, we consider power talk in a DC MG and introduce a channel model based on Thevenin…
▽ More
Power talk is a novel concept for communication among units in a Micro Grid (MG), where information is sent by using power electronics as modems and the common bus of the MG as a communication medium. The technique is implemented by modifying the droop control parameters from the primary control level. In this paper, we consider power talk in a DC MG and introduce a channel model based on Thevenin equivalent. The result is a channel whose state that can be estimated by both the transmitter and the receiver. Using this model, we present design of symbol constellations of arbitrary order and analyze the error probability performance. Finally, we also show how to design adaptive modulation in the proposed communication framework, which leads to significant performance benefits.
△ Less
Submitted 9 July, 2015;
originally announced July 2015.
-
Power Talk: How to Modulate Data over a DC Micro Grid Bus using Power Electronics
Authors:
Marko Angjelichinoski,
Cedomir Stefanovic,
Petar Popovski,
Hongpeng Liu,
Poh Chiang Loh,
Frede Blaabjerg
Abstract:
We introduce a novel communication strategy for DC Micro Grids (MGs), termed power talk, in which the devices communicate by modulating the power levels in the DC bus. The information is transmitted by varying the parameters that the MG units use to control the level of the common bus voltage, while it is received by processing the bus measurements that units perform. This communication is challen…
▽ More
We introduce a novel communication strategy for DC Micro Grids (MGs), termed power talk, in which the devices communicate by modulating the power levels in the DC bus. The information is transmitted by varying the parameters that the MG units use to control the level of the common bus voltage, while it is received by processing the bus measurements that units perform. This communication is challenged by the fact that the voltage level is subject to random disturbances, as the state of the MG changes with random load variations. We develop a corresponding communication model and address the random voltage fluctuations by using coding strategies that transform the MG into some well-known communication channels. The performance analysis shows that it is possible to mitigate the random voltage level variations and communicate reliably over the MG bus.
△ Less
Submitted 12 April, 2015;
originally announced April 2015.